I have recently strated using Kai more after a laggin spell on XBC, lol
I have avalaunch and xbmc and use both to run Kai from (engine only) p.c
However I recently realised I wasnt exactly sure how to use Kai, when hosting, I know its really easy most of the time, as i can control everything through my xbox, but the problem is this
Last night I was playin Rainbow six 3, black arrow, there where about ten of us, having a great game, and suddenly a Brazilian decided to join, However because I was hosting (via xbox) and playing the game, I was unable to kick him, He remained in the room and caused serious lag that then forced players to leave, In the end I had to restart xbox and join another arena, (forced to play retrieval:(.
This was quite annoying so again I set up another arena trying to use both xbox and full kai on pc, however the kai switched to engine only and again i lost the chance to kick laging users.
I was wondering is there any way of kicking players when running from ava & xbmc, or would it be best if I used pc kai, when hosting (annoying that i have to keep switching profiles, as sometimes I will host then join and vice versa, which would mean switching profile several times a night....
Any ideas, or is this maybe something that could be incorporated into a future pc, Kai. engine only feature

once the xbox is ingame or whatever, just load KaiUI.exe and the pc ui will attach to the engine and if its a private arena you can kick people just fine. Yes it will take a commute for that sorry, but that is your best bet |

As Amo said, once you're in game the only way to control your arena is through some form of a UI - that can be in the form of a PC, linux box, jUI running in a browser, the .NET version for pocket pc, a MAC running os X......
but I think you get the idea.
on the PC you just need to run KaiUI.exe and it will automatically open up in the arena the engine is running - so if you're in your own arena it will start up right there. I have a shortcut on my desktop for the UI itself since I probably use that more often than the startup icon. |
